Why Landscaping Receipts Protect Your Business

Landscaping work is visible and subjective. A customer might look at their newly installed patio two weeks later and decide the grading isn't right or the plants look wilted. Without a receipt documenting what was done, when, and that it was paid for, you're vulnerable to disputes and chargebacks. A proper landscaping receipt creates a paper trail that protects your business and gives your customer confidence that the transaction is complete.

What to Include on a Landscaping Receipt

  • Company name, phone, and license info
  • Customer name and service address
  • Date of service
  • Services performed - be specific: "Installed 450 sq ft Belgard Catalina Slate paver patio with 6" compacted base and polymeric sand joints" not just "patio work"
  • Plant warranty terms - "1-year replacement guarantee on all installed plant material with proper watering per care sheet provided"
  • Amount paid and payment method
  • Remaining balance - if paying in installments, note what's left
  • Care instructions reference - "Watering and care guide provided separately"

Receipt Best Practices for Landscapers

For maintenance clients who pay monthly, send a receipt for each payment received. It takes seconds with a digital tool and gives both parties a clean record. At year-end, your clients (especially commercial properties) will appreciate having organized receipts for their bookkeeping, which strengthens the business relationship.

Include plant warranty terms on every installation receipt. Most landscaping companies offer a one-year warranty on plant material contingent on proper watering. By noting the warranty terms and referencing a care sheet on the receipt, you establish the conditions clearly and have documentation if a customer makes a warranty claim on plants they let dry out.

For cash-paying customers, especially one-time jobs like leaf removal or mulch delivery, a receipt is essential. Text message confirmations get lost and verbal agreements are worthless in disputes. A proper receipt takes two minutes and saves you hours of headache if a payment is ever questioned.

Frequently Asked Questions About Landscaping Receipts

Should I include plant warranty information on my landscaping receipt?

Absolutely. Note the warranty period (typically one year), the conditions (proper watering, no chemical damage), and what it covers (replacement of the plant, not the labor to replant). This clear documentation on the receipt protects you from unreasonable claims and sets customer expectations from the moment they pay.

How do I issue receipts for monthly lawn care customers?

Send a receipt each time a payment is received, noting the service period covered (e.g., "Monthly maintenance - January 2025: 4 mowing visits, 1 edging service"). If the customer pays automatically, email the receipt the day payment processes. This creates clean records for both parties and is especially valued by commercial property managers.

What if a customer disputes the quality of landscaping work after paying?

Your receipt, combined with before/after photos, is your primary defense. If the receipt clearly describes the scope of work performed and the customer signed or acknowledged payment, you have strong documentation. Always describe the work in specific terms on the receipt, not generic phrases like "landscaping services completed."

Do I need to provide receipts for small landscaping jobs like one-time mowing?

Yes, especially for one-time customers. A quick receipt confirms payment and documents that you performed the service. If the customer later claims you never showed up or tries to reverse a card payment, your receipt is proof of the transaction. For regular customers with established trust, it's still good practice but less critical.
